Financial Concepts has developed a Business Continuity Plan describing how we intend to respond to events that may significantly disrupt our business operations. Because the timing, scope, and impact of disasters and disruptions are unpredictable, our response may vary depending on the circumstances. With that in mind, we are providing the following summary of our business continuity planning.

Our Business Continuity Plan
We plan to take reasonable steps to recover and resume business operations following a significant business disruption. Our response may include safeguarding employees and property, conducting financial and operational assessments, protecting the firm’s books and records, and supporting continued access to advisory services. Our Business Continuity Plan is designed to allow the firm to resume operations within a reasonable timeframe, given the nature and severity of the disruption.
 
Our Business Continuity Plan addresses, among other things:
  • data backup and recovery;
  • mission‑critical systems and technology;
  • financial and operational assessments;
  • alternative communications with clients, employees, and regulators;
  • alternative work arrangements, including remote access capabilities, as appropriate;
  • reliance on and coordination with critical service providers; and
  • coordination with qualified custodians to support clients’ access to their funds and securities.
 
Data Backup and Recovery
The firm maintains regular data backup procedures with backups stored in geographically separate locations. While every emergency situation presents unique challenges depending on external factors and the severity of the disruption, data restoration and recovery efforts will be undertaken consistent with the firm’s Business Continuity Plan and available resources.
 
Varying Disruptions
Significant business disruptions can vary in scope, such as disruptions affecting only the firm, a single building, the surrounding business district, the local area, or a broader region. The severity of disruptions may also range from minimal to severe. Depending on the circumstances, the firm may implement alternative work arrangements, including remote operations or other contingency measures, to continue serving clients. We intend to continue operations where reasonably practicable and will communicate with clients regarding how to contact us.
